Is chicken thigh meat good for dogs?

Is chicken thigh meat good for dogs? Considering how many dog foods contain chicken as an ingredient, it’s a safe bet that you can feed your dog chicken. In fact, it’s a good source of protein, and cooked chicken can even be substituted for or added to his regular meal.

Is chicken breast or thigh better for dogs? If your veterinarian recommends a bland diet for your dog, chicken and rice is easy to make: … We use chicken breast because it’s lean. Although chicken thighs are less expensive, the meat contains more fat which your dog doesn’t need at a time when he’s having tummy troubles.

How many chicken thighs can a dog eat? 1-2 chicken quarters (depending on size) or 2-3 chicken thighs, with skin. The chicken will be the larger meal of the day, about 2 pounds for my large dog. Skin-on, as skinless chicken does not have enough fat and would need to be supplemented with something like beef.

Can you put meat with bones in the microwave?

To ensure that food cooks fully and evenly in the microwave oven, stir food and turn dishes periodically while they’re cooking. Remove large bones from meat before microwaving it because the dense bone may keep the area around it from cooking.

How do u cook elk meat?

Elk should be cooked to no more than 130-140 degrees Fahrenheit of internal temperature. At 150 degrees the meat starts to dry out because of its lack of fat. The use of a meat thermometer is the best way to determine when the meat has reached the desired degree of doneness.

How long would a meat pig live?

Livestock pigs can live for a long time, but their purpose, that of either meat production or breeding, means they only live to be 6 months to 3 years. Domestic pigs, on the other hand, can live to be 15 or even 20 years old.

What is the best cut of meat for beef bourguignon?

Boneless beef chuck which comes from the shoulder of the cow is recommended. This cut of meat tends to have a good amount of marbling and connective tissue that retains flavor as it simmers. Other options include rump roast, sirloin tip, top round, or bottom round.

Can sausage meat be re-frozen?

You can refreeze sausage, if you handle it safely. … Once cooked, the sausage should be cooled quickly and frozen or refrigerated within two hours. Following these steps cuts the risk of foodborne pathogens contaminating the sausage, making it safe to refreeze.
